雲端 AI 雖然強大,但其運作環境往往受限於「沙盒」之中,難以直接存取底層硬體資源和使用者裝置的完整歷史資料。CLI (命令列介面) 的優勢在於打破了這種限制,讓 AI 代理能夠在本地端更自由地運作。舉例來說,像 OpenClaw 這樣的本地端 AI 代理,透過 CLI 就能夠直接控制燈光、特斯拉汽車或音響設備,這是在雲端環境下難以實現的。CLI 的開放性也意味著 AI 可以存取整台電腦的歷史資料,從而具備更強大的擴展性和問題解決能力。
OpenClaw 的開發者 Peter Steinberger 採用了極簡主義的開發方式,將 MCP (Model Context Protocol) 轉化為 CLI 介面。這種做法的核心理念是,AI 本身就擅長 Unix 指令,而 CLI 正是機器與人類都能理解的高效工具。透過 CLI,開發者可以更直接地與 AI 互動,並且利用本地工具即興組合,創造性地解決問題。這種「個體即公司」的開發模式,充分展現了在 AI 輔助下,單兵作戰的工程效率可以超越傳統團隊。
CLI 不僅僅是 AI 與系統互動的介面,它還能夠賦予 AI 獨特的個性和能力。透過定義 Soul.md 與 identity.mmd 等核心檔案,開發者可以為 AI 注入價值觀與性格,使其從冷冰冰的工具轉變為用戶願意長期互動的夥伴。更重要的是,CLI 讓 AI 具備了處理現實世界模糊任務的「推理即服務」能力。例如,OpenClaw 在面對指令注入攻擊時,能夠以諷刺和幽默的方式回應,展現其獨特的個性。這種個性化的 AI 體驗,是雲端 AI 所難以提供的。
This is a simplified version of the page. Some interactive features are only available in the full version.
本頁為精簡版,部分互動功能僅限完整版使用。
👉 View Full Version | 前往完整版內容